目次
/etc /fstabを使用して、マウントポイントを手動で構成します
Autofsを使用して、動的な自動マウントを実現します
USBフラッシュドライブなどのホットスワップデバイスを自動的にマウントします

自動化の構成方法

Aug 22, 2025 am 01:42 AM

Linuxで自動マウントを達成するための3つの主な方法があります。まず、 /etc /fstabを使用して、固定デバイスに適したマウントポイントを手動で構成し、FSTABファイルを編集し、UUIDを使用してデバイスを指定してマウントポイントが存在することを確認する必要があります。第二に、NFSやその他のネットワークファイルシステムのオンデマンドに適した動的自動マウントを実現するためにAutofsを使用して、Autofとそのサブ構成ファイルをインストールおよび構成する必要があります。第三に、USBフラッシュドライブなどのホットスワップデバイスの場合、UDISKS2を使用するか、デスクトップ環境を備えた分布を選択して自動マウントを実現することをお勧めします。

自動化の構成方法

Linuxシステムの自動マウント(自動化)は、通常、 autofsまたは/etc/fstabを使用して達成されます。外部デバイス(USBドライブ、ハードドライブなど)を挿入後に自動的にマウントする場合、または必要に応じてネットワーク共有ディレクトリをマウントしたい場合は、構成方法がわずかに異なります。ここにいくつかの実用的な設定があります。


/etc /fstabを使用して、マウントポイントを手動で構成します

これは、内部ハードディスクパーティションや既知のパスを使用したネットワーク共有など、固定デバイスに適した最も伝統的な取り付け方法です。

  • FSTABファイルを編集します。

     sudo nano /etc /fstab
  • 次のような行を追加します。

     uuid =パーティションuuidマウントポイントパスファイルシステムタイプマウントオプション02

例えば:

 UUID = 1234-5678-90AB-CDEF /MNT /DATA EXT4デフォルト0 2
  • :マウントポイントディレクトリが存在することを確認してください。そうでなければ、手動で作成します。
  • デバイス名が変更される可能性があるため、 /dev/sdXnの代わりにUUID使用することをお勧めします。

Autofsを使用して、動的な自動マウントを実現します

特定のディレクトリを自動的に取り付けたい場合(NFS共有など)、 autofs使用する方が適切です。

  • Autofs(Debian/ubuntu)をインストールする:

     sudo apt install autofs
  • メイン構成ファイルを編集します。

     sudo nano /etc/auto.master
  • マウントパスとサブコンフィグファイルを追加します。

     /media/nfs/etc/auto.nfs
  • /etc/auto.nfsファイルを作成し、次のことを書き込みます。

     share -fstype = nfs、rw、nosuid、noatime server:/share/path
  • 最後にサービスを再起動します:

     sudo systemctlはオートフを再起動します

このようにして、 /media/nfs/shareにアクセスすると、システムは実際にNFS共有をマウントします。


USBフラッシュドライブなどのホットスワップデバイスを自動的にマウントします

このタイプの要件は、通常、デスクトップ環境(GNOME、KDEなど)によって処理されます。あなたがサーバーであるか、インストールを最小限に抑えられている場合は、次のソリューションを考慮することができます。

  • udisks2を使用する(推奨)
    ターミナルで実行:

     sudo apt install udisks2
  • USBドライブを挿入した後、実行してください。

     udisksctl mount -b /dev /sdx1
  • 自動化スクリプトは、 udevルールとmountまたはudisksctlコマンドを使用してトリガーできます。

個人使用のみの場合は、デスクトップ環境を備えた配布を直接使用することをお勧めします。デフォルトでは、USBディスクの自動マウントをサポートしています。


基本的にそれだけです。さまざまな使用シナリオは、さまざまな自動マウント方法に適しており、適切なツールを選択すると、多くのトラブルを節約できます。

以上が自動化の構成方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。

ホットAIツール

Undress AI Tool

Undress AI Tool

脱衣画像を無料で

Undresser.AI Undress

Undresser.AI Undress

リ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over

AI Clothes Remover

写真から衣服を削除するオンライン AI ツール。

Clothoff.io

Clothoff.io

AI衣類リムーバー

Video Face Swap

Video Face Swap

完全無料の AI 顔交換ツールを使用して、あらゆるビデオの顔を簡単に交換できます。

ホットツール

メモ帳++7.3.1

メモ帳++7.3.1

使いやすく無料のコードエディター

SublimeText3 中国語版

SublimeText3 中国語版

中国語版、とても使いやすい

ゼンドスタジオ 13.0.1

ゼンドスタジオ 13.0.1

強力な PHP 統合開発環境

ドリームウィーバー CS6

ドリームウィーバー CS6

ビジュアル Web 開発ツール

SublimeText3 Mac版

SublimeText3 Mac版

神レベルのコード編集ソフト(SublimeText3)

ホットトピック

Tracerouteを使用してネットワークパスを追跡する方法 Tracerouteを使用してネットワークパスを追跡する方法 Aug 02, 2025 am 12:23 AM

ネットワーク接続が遅いため問題が発生した場合、Tracerouteはボトルネックを見つけるのに役立ちます。これは、プローブパケットを送信して各ステップの応答時間を記録することにより、データパケットがコンピューターからターゲットサーバーに通過するパスを表示するコマンドラインツールです。使用方法は、Windowsの下のtracertexample.comとMacos/Linux/Unixの下のtracerouteexample.comです。出力結果では、各行は、ホップ数、3つの往復時間、対応するIPまたはホスト名を含む中間ノードを表します。すべてのホップが *場合、ファイアウォールのブロックまたはネットワークの故障である可能性があります。遅延バーストでジャンプを確認して、問題の位置を決定します。複数のドメイン名テストと組み合わせると、一般を区別できます

Centos rhel yum dnfのパッケージを管理する方法 Centos rhel yum dnfのパッケージを管理する方法 Aug 01, 2025 am 12:22 AM

CentOSまたはRHELシステムは、YumおよびDNF管理ソフトウェアパッケージを使用することをお勧めします。 1.インストール中に最初にキャッシュを更新することをお勧めします。コマンドは、それぞれsudoyuminInstallとsudodnfinstallです。 2. YumupDateまたはdnfupgradeを更新することができ、更新するリストを表示できます。 3. YumRemoveまたはDNFremoveを使用して削除すると、DNFは役に立たない依存関係を自動的にクリーンアップできます。 4。RPM-QAおよびRPM-Qを介してインストールステータスを表示するクエリ、およびYuminfO/DNFINFO詳細情報を取得します。これらの操作をマスターすると、システムを効率的に維持するのに役立ちます。

Kubernetesノードのトラブルシューティング方法 Kubernetesノードのトラブルシューティング方法 Aug 02, 2025 am 02:44 AM

Kubernetesノードの問題をトラブルシューティングするには、手順に従ってください。1。kubectlgetnodesとcontractenodeを使用して、ノードのステータスと詳細情報を表示し、条件の例外に注意を払います。 2。ノードにログインして、kubeletのステータス、ログ、コンテナランタイムが正常かどうかを確認します。 3.ネットワーク接続とファイアウォールの設定を確認して、Apiserverとのポート通信が正常であることを確認します。 4. CNIプラグインのステータスと関連するログを確認します。上記の方法により、問題の原因を基本的に配置し、問題を順番にチェックすることで効果的に解決できます。

Linuxでファイルを復号化する方法 Linuxでファイルを復号化する方法 Aug 02, 2025 am 02:57 AM

暗号化されたファイルに遭遇したときは、最初に暗号化タイプを識別し、次に対応するツールを使用して復号化する必要があります。 1.ファイル拡張またはファイルコマンドを介して、GPGやOpenSSL暗号化などの暗号化方法を確認します。 2。GPGコマンドを使用してGPGファイルを復号化するには、gpg-ooutput_file-dencrypted_file.gpgなどのパスワードまたはプライベートキーを入力する必要があります。 3。OpenSSL復号化には、OpenSSlaes-256-CBC-D-Incrypted_file.enc-Outdecrypted_fileなどのアルゴリズムモードを指定する必要があります。 4. ecryptfsなどのファイルシステム暗号化は、ログイン後に圧縮パッケージを自動的に復号化すると、パスワードを入力して減圧できます。

`dmesg`を使用してカーネルメッセージを表示する方法 `dmesg`を使用してカーネルメッセージを表示する方法 Aug 08, 2025 am 02:53 AM

thedmesgcommandisusedtoview andfilterkernelmessages fortroubleshooting; itsupportsreal-timemolionting、seriverity basedfiltering、andhuman-readabletimestamps.todisplayallmessages、rundmesg | rundmesg | less less lestryverityusing-lwithlevevevelidinginging lwithleveveveliderlevedreadorerwartim;

カーネルモジュールをコンパイルする方法 カーネルモジュールをコンパイルする方法 Aug 01, 2025 am 12:05 AM

ToCompileArenElModule、firstInstallBuildToolsAndHeadersSpecifictOyourDistribution.ondebian Basedsystems、runsudoaptupdateandsudoaptindtinstalbuild-ensentiallinux-headers-$(uname-r); onredhatベースシステム、sudodnfrionstls "

システムの更新をロールバックする方法 システムの更新をロールバックする方法 Aug 01, 2025 am 01:08 AM

システムの更新をロールバックする方法は、オペレーティングシステムから異なるオペレーティングシステムまでさまざまなものであるため、事前に注意してバックアップして動作する必要があります。 Windowsの場合、「設定→更新とセキュリティ→[Windows Update]→[履歴の更新→[更新]の表示]で達成できますが、一部の累積更新は直接アンインストールできません。 MacOSは、Timemachineのバックアップに依存して古いバージョンを復元または再インストールする必要があります。ダウングレードは困難です。 iOSは特定の署名期間内にのみ格下げできますが、Androidはブランドとブートローダーのロック解除ステータスに依存し、フラッシュする前にデータをバックアップする必要があります。 Linuxユーザーは、スナップショットまたはログロールバックを使用できますが、コマンドライン操作をマスターする必要があります。全体として、システムメカニズムを詳細に理解し、ロールバックする前にデータ保護の良い仕事をする必要があります。

Ansible Playbookの書き方 Ansible Playbookの書き方 Aug 22, 2025 am 08:08 AM

AnsiblePlaybookを書くときは、目標と構造を明確にする必要があります。 1。基本構造をマスターします。ホスト、タスク、Be、Vars、その他の要素を含む。 2.モジュールを使用して、APT、コピー、サービスなどなど、タスクを実行し、パラメーターの整合性と慣習に注意してください。 3.変数と条件を使用して判断します。VARを介して変数を定義し、組み合わせて実行条件を制御します。 4.フォーマットとテストに注意してください:YAML形式が正しいことを確認してください。使用してください - テストにチェックして、アドホックコマンドを使用してモジュールの動作を確認します。

See all articles